Lauren Cohan is no stranger to scary situations. The 34-year-old Walking Dead star has come face to face with zombies, vampires and haunted dolls, but she still wasn’t prepared to be pranked by Ellen DeGeneres.
Cohan appeared on Wednesday’s episode of Ellen to promote her new movie The Boy. Little did she know that the host had more in store for her than a quick chat about the upcoming horror film. As Cohan spoke about her latest project, a masked man suddenly popped out of the hollowed-out table next to her, startling the actress and causing her to let out a loud shriek. “I thought to myself right before I came out here, ‘she’s going to do something to scare you, be tough,'” Cohan said. “I’m the biggest scaredy-cat ever.”
